AI summary

Capillary Technologies reported FY26 revenue of ₹7,346 Mn (23% YoY) with Adjusted EBITDA of ₹1,069 Mn (43% YoY) at a 14.6% margin. Q4 FY26 revenue stood at ₹1,913.5 Mn (26% YoY) with Adjusted EBITDA of ₹357.2 Mn (28% YoY, 19% margin). Annual Recurring Revenue grew 26% YoY to ₹7,654 Mn, driven by a best-in-class Net Revenue Retention (NRR) of 110% overall and 114% organic. New ACV wins of ₹1,214 Mn included a landmark $20M+ 5-year deal with a US Fortune 50 retailer. Subscription gross margin improved to 67% in FY26 from 66% in FY25, reflecting NRR-linked margin expansion. The company closed the SessionM acquisition on May 1, 2026, adding $35 Mn ARR from 40+ logos. Cash position is strong at ₹5,069.9 Mn with operating cash flow of ₹1,499.1 Mn (140% conversion of EBITDA). Basic EPS improved to ₹6.94 in FY26 from ₹1.93 in FY25.

Likely market impact

Strong revenue growth combined with operating leverage (1% headcount growth vs. 23% revenue growth) and improving subscription gross margins signals improving profitability and unit economics. The $20M+ enterprise win and 110%+ NRR demonstrate durable growth. Post-migration customers are expected to move from ~30% to ~65% gross margins, providing a clear roadmap for margin expansion.
